The ASUS Vivobook S 15 is generally more expensive than the Lenovo IdeaPad Gaming 3, and it is equipped with a solid processor, more RAM, and double the storage capacity, making it suitable for intensive multitasking and general use. It also boasts a significantly higher battery life for extended use on the go. Conversely, the Lenovo has a more powerful dedicated gaming GPU, a higher screen refresh rate for smooth motion in gaming and videos, but less storage and RAM, which makes it a better choice if gaming or graphics work is your priority, despite a slightly lower battery life. The Lenovo IdeaPad Gaming 3 and ASUS Vivobook S 15 are both only fair for gaming and AI.
The ASUS Vivobook S 15 has a lower screen refresh rate and uses an integrated GPU which is less powerful than a dedicated one, making it less ideal for fast-paced gaming and 3D applications. The Lenovo IdeaPad Gaming 3, on the other hand, offers a higher screen refresh rate and a dedicated Nvidia RTX GPU, providing smoother visuals and better handling of gaming and 3D content.

"Internals make Asus VivoBook S15 laptop a compelling option. The Asus multimedia laptop may look rather below-average with its modest black chassis, lack of a dedicated GPU, limited RAM and meagre port selection without Thunderbolt support. But your impression of the device will start changing once you set your eyes on its high-contrast OLED capable of producing deep blacks and highly accurate colours. And your opinion will change completely when the VivoBook is switched on. The AMD CPU can effortlessly keep up with powerful rivals from Intel. The integrated Radeon graphics blows away Intel's iGPU when it comes to graphics workloads such as rendering and simpler games."
"The Lenovo IdeaPad Gaming 3 is one of the most powerful RTX 3050 Ti laptops. If you disregard the mediocre quality of the case in terms of the material and workmanship, Lenovo has created a successful budget gaming laptop with the IdeaPad Gaming. Thanks to high TDPs and constant performance development, the Core i5-12500H and GeForce RTX 3050 Ti are able to show their full power, while in contrast, the (mostly slower) competitors deliver a better battery life. However, hardly any of the alternative laptops are able to reach the image quality of the Gaming 3. Most of the competitors are left behind in terms of the color space and brightness."

About ASUS
ASUS, a Taiwanese electronics brand, is one of the largest personal computer vendor by market share. The majority of their laptops are targeted towards personal use or gaming. Their most popular product lines include the budget-friendly VivoBook, more premium ZenBook, and their TUF and ROG gaming laptops, the latter of which has a reputation for excellent gaming performance.
About Lenovo
Lenovo is a Chinese technology company, and one of the largest personal computer vendor. They are well known for a variety of technology products, including laptops. Their consumer series include their entry level IdeaPad and LOQ series and mid-to-high-end Yoga and Legion series. On the business-oriented side, their series include their entry-level ThinkBook series and mid-to-high-end ThinkPad series. Lenovo laptops offer strong performance for reasonable prices, and are often on sale.
